TOM DALEY won a second career World Championship gold medal on Wednesday night when he triumphed in the inaugural mixed team event with Leeds’ Rebecca Gallantree.
Having won individual 10m platform gold as a 15-year-old in 2009, Daley is now the first British diver to win multiple World Championship medals.
The mixed format sees one male and one female diver perform individually from both the three-metre springboard and 10m platform.
“We really don’t know what happened there,” said Daley, who will compete in his main platform event on Saturday. “We went in to the competition as a bit of a warm-up for our individual events.
“To come away with a results like that is amazing. I had my highest score ever on the armstand, Becky did one of her best front dives in a competition she’s ever done.”
